Understanding Different Commercial Air Conditioning Solutions
The market offers a diverse range of commercial air conditioning solutions, each designed to meet specific needs and building requirements. Understanding these options is the first step toward making an informed decision for your facility.
Rooftop Units (RTUs)
Rooftop units are among the most common commercial air conditioning solutions, particularly for single-story buildings and large retail spaces. These self-contained systems house all components, including compressors, condensers, and evaporators, in a single unit installed on the roof. They are known for their ease of installation and maintenance, offering a compact footprint that saves interior space.
Split Systems
Commercial split systems are similar to residential units but scaled for larger applications. They consist of an outdoor condensing unit and an indoor air handler connected by refrigerant lines. These commercial air conditioning solutions are versatile and can be configured to cool multiple zones, making them suitable for office buildings and establishments with varying temperature needs across different areas.
Variable Refrigerant Flow (VRF) Systems
VRF systems represent advanced commercial air conditioning solutions, offering superior energy efficiency and zoning capabilities. They allow for simultaneous heating and cooling in different zones, providing precise temperature control and reducing energy waste. VRF systems are ideal for large commercial buildings, hotels, and complexes where individual zone control is highly beneficial.
Chillers and Cooling Towers
For very large commercial and industrial applications, chiller systems are often the preferred commercial air conditioning solutions. Chillers cool water or a glycol solution, which is then circulated through air handlers to cool the building. Paired with cooling towers to dissipate heat, these systems offer immense cooling capacity and are highly efficient for extensive facilities like hospitals and data centers.
Geothermal HVAC Systems
Geothermal commercial air conditioning solutions harness the stable temperature of the earth to provide heating and cooling. While requiring a higher initial investment, these systems offer exceptional long-term energy savings and reduced environmental impact. They are an excellent choice for businesses committed to sustainability and seeking robust, efficient commercial air conditioning solutions.
Key Considerations for Selecting Commercial Air Conditioning Solutions
Choosing the appropriate commercial air conditioning solutions involves evaluating several critical factors to ensure optimal performance and cost-effectiveness for your business.
Building Size and Layout
The physical characteristics of your building, including its total square footage, ceiling heights, number of floors, and internal layout, significantly influence the type and capacity of commercial air conditioning solutions required. A proper assessment ensures adequate cooling and heating distribution throughout the space.
Energy Efficiency and Operating Costs
Energy efficiency is paramount when selecting commercial air conditioning solutions, as HVAC systems account for a substantial portion of a building’s energy consumption. Look for systems with high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io (SEER) or Integrated Part Load Value (IPLV) ratings. Higher efficiency translates to lower monthly operating costs and a quicker return on investment.
Indoor Air Quality (IAQ)
The health and comfort of occupants depend heavily on good indoor air quality. Modern commercial air conditioning solutions often incorporate advanced filtration systems, humidity control, and ventilation features to mitigate allergens, pollutants, and stale air. Prioritizing IAQ is essential for a healthy and productive environment.
Budget and Installation Costs
While initial purchase and installation costs are important, it is crucial to consider the total cost of ownership over the lifespan of the commercial air conditioning solutions. This includes energy consumption, maintenance, and potential repair costs. A seemingly cheaper system might prove more expensive in the long run due to lower efficiency or higher upkeep requirements.
Future Expansion and Scalability
Consider your business’s potential for growth and future expansion when choosing commercial air conditioning solutions. Selecting modular or scalable systems can prevent costly overhauls down the line, allowing you to adapt your HVAC infrastructure as your needs evolve.
The Importance of Professional Installation and Maintenance
Even the most advanced commercial air conditioning solutions will underperform without proper installation and regular maintenance. These aspects are critical for maximizing efficiency, reliability, and longevity.
Expert Installation Ensures Performance
Professional installation by certified technicians is non-negotiable for commercial air conditioning solutions. Correct sizing, ductwork design, and system commissioning are vital for the system to operate as intended and achieve its rated efficiency. Improper installation can lead to myriad issues, including reduced performance, increased energy bills, and premature equipment failure.
Regular Maintenance for Longevity and Efficiency
Scheduled maintenance is key to preserving the efficiency and extending the lifespan of your commercial air conditioning solutions. Routine inspections, cleaning of coils, filter replacements, and checking refrigerant levels prevent minor issues from escalating into major problems. Preventative maintenance also ensures consistent comfort and helps avoid unexpected breakdowns, which can be costly and disruptive to business operations.
Emerging Trends in Commercial Air Conditioning Solutions
The HVAC industry is continually evolving, with new technologies and approaches enhancing the effectiveness of commercial air conditioning solutions.
Smart HVAC Technology
Smart commercial air conditioning solutions integrate with building management systems (BMS) for centralized control and optimization. Features like remote monitoring, predictive maintenance, and AI-driven adjustments can significantly improve energy efficiency and operational convenience. These intelligent systems adapt to occupancy patterns and external conditions, ensuring optimal comfort with minimal energy waste.
Sustainable and Eco-Friendly Options
As environmental concerns grow, the demand for sustainable commercial air conditioning solutions is rising. This includes systems using natural refrigerants with lower global warming potential, solar-powered HVAC components, and heat recovery ventilation systems that reclaim energy from exhaust air. Embracing these eco-friendly options contributes to a greener planet and can offer incentives or tax credits.
